According to foreign media KOREA WAVE, the Korean gaming industry is actively introducing AI innovation, focusing on self-discipline thinking dialogue-based AI characters, which are expected to be applied to multiple new games soon.
·KRAFTON, which has top IPs such as "PUBG", announced a cooperation with Nvidia during this year's CES war to develop a new system called CPC (Co-Playable Character). It is reported that it will use Nvidia's AI technology ACE as the core to create a smallLanguage AI model.
·The technology has been clearly introduced into its "PlayerUnknown's Battlegrounds" and the new game "inZOI", claiming that it will bring players a more natural character interactive experience.
Another large Korean game, WEMADE NEXT, also plans to cooperate with Nvidia, is developing AI-based application characters in the "MIR 5" game. Through mechanical learning of players' actions, they can self-discipline and fight with high skills.
· Many other Korean game companies have also clarified their emphasis on AI applications, and future game characters may soon achieve true "anthropomorphization".
